Price spy Price spy
🤗
Daily deals Price alerts Categories Stores
Caruso's King Krill 2000mg + Vitamin D3 One A Day Cap X 30

Caruso's King Krill 2000mg + Vitamin D3 One A Day Cap X 30

Caruso's King Krill 2000mg + Vitamin D3 One A Day Cap X 30

$43.95
Chemist Direct
Buy from Chemist Direct